Overall song meaning
This song from 'Erumbu' portrays the innocent, rustic world of young children facing anxious moments and challenges in a rural environment. Through imagery of birds, fields, farming tasks, and household chores, the lyrics capture their naive fears, confusion, and desperate hope to overcome sudden hardships. It highlights their playful bond and childhood innocence amidst real-world worries.
Writing craft
Poetic devices
Metaphor
“Oru kootula rendu kuriviyam / Nadu kaatula nari koovudhaam”
The 'two sparrows in a nest' facing a 'howling jackal' serves as a metaphor for two young siblings facing intimidation and unknown dangers in life.
Alliteration (Monaai)
“Kattu kambi vangi vandhu kattum / Katta porom”
Repetition of the initial consonant sound 'Ka' creates a rhythmic cadence in the line.
Repetition / Reduplication (Adukkuthodar)
“Therikkudhu therikkudhu / Sedharudhu sedharudhu”
Words like 'Chinna chinna', 'Therikkudhu therikkudhu', and 'Sedharudhu sedharudhu' are repeated to emphasize emotional urgency, playfulness, or continuous action.
Rhyme (Edhugai)
“Sokka paana uppu inga / Sothu paana satti rendu”
The second letter harmony across consecutive lines ('Kattu' and 'Katta', 'Sokka' and 'Sothu') adds traditional Tamil poetic flow.

Trivia
'Erumbu' (2023) is an emotional survival drama directed by Suresh G. centered around two impoverished rural children searching for a lost gold ring. The music composed by Arun Raj relies heavily on folk instruments and child vocalists to evoke authentic village life.
